Output 889dda3590e67a428e67f9c3130e28096d6503bf667f5072f00f384d89a48c36:416

value
1323080
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ffc5331ee627603d0333940c7d1506c654dea3ce OP_EQUALVERIFY OP_CHECKSIG
address
1QKPYbJcCbQfQDWvbSLYjP55BBj4fr6BSy
transaction
889dda3590e67a428e67f9c3130e28096d6503bf667f5072f00f384d89a48c36
confirmations
17636
spent
true